From: | Daniel Orozco <daniel(dot)orozco(dot)jaramillo(at)gmail(dot)com> |
---|---|
To: | pgsql-es-ayuda <pgsql-es-ayuda(at)postgresql(dot)org> |
Subject: | Utilidad de pg_temp y pg_toast_temp |
Date: | 2011-05-05 12:59:46 |
Message-ID: | BANLkTim1WRo_jzeXJ3rbkfjwnDxDPLQAQw@mail.gmail.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-es-ayuda |
Buen día Foro
Tengo una serie de procedimientos escritos en plpgsql, los cuales en su
interior crean tablas temporales para agilizar algunas operaciones que
requiero. Según he visto, estos esquemas (pg_temp y pg_toast_temp) se
crean cuando se hace uso de tablas temporales. Sin embargo, actualmente solo
en periodo de pruebas ya voy por los 60 esquemas de este tipo y no se que
ventajas o desventajas tenga esto en un ambiente altamente transaccional.
En este post
http://archives.postgresql.org/pgsql-es-ayuda/2009-11/msg00254.php alvaro
herrera explica que se pueden borrar, los unicos que se deben dejar quietos
son los arrojados por la consulta *select * from pg_stat_get_backend_idset()
*. El resultado de mi consulta en mi caso son 1,2,3,4,5,6,7.
Sin embargo no me queda claro para que son utiles, si hay forma de decirle a
postgresql que no cree esquemas temporales o si me serviran de algo
ante un fallo de mi aplicación.
Muchas gracias por su atención
Daniel Orozco Jaramillo
Ing. Sistemas y Telecomunicaciones
From | Date | Subject | |
---|---|---|---|
Next Message | Alvaro Herrera | 2011-05-05 13:01:41 | Re: perdida de informacion |
Previous Message | Fede . | 2011-05-05 12:48:08 | Re: perdida de informacion |